Tools needed to remove the toilet seat:

After all, you cannot remove the toilet seat with your empty hand! So, the below tools will come in handy for you.

  • Flathead larger screwdriver.
  • Pliers/ basin wrench.
  • Hard hand gloves.
  • Small hacksaw. (For old toilet seat)
  • Socket wrench. (For old toilet seat)

Step-one:Open the plastic housing

If your toilet seat is attached to the main body of the toilet by bolts and nuts, you have to remove those bolts and nuts first.

Open the plastic housing

If these bolts are made from plastic ingredients, most probably, they are situated under a small housing (plastic made).

Use your hand to open this housing and let the plastic bolts and nuts visible in front of you.

Step-two: Remove the Nuts and Bolts

Remove the Nuts and Bolts

In this step, you have to remove the connecting nut and bolts of your toilet seat. Hold the below nut while you are unscrewing the bolt. You will need a large screwdriver and a wrench/plier to progress this step.

Here one more thing I would like to include, some toilet seats may contain wingnut to hold the bolt tightly in the place. So, before you remove the bolt, you have to hold this wingnut with the plier.

If you cannot remove the bolt using the pliers and the screwdriver, use a basin wrench to hold the nut. You already may know that basin wrench can successfully remove any tightly fitting nuts and bolts.

For removing the toilet seat enclosed to the toilet, push the tip button, which is placed at the inner bottom of the toilet seat.

Step-three:  Remove the old/broken toilet-seat

So, once you have removed all the connecting bolts and nuts, your work is almost done. You can now efficiently dispatch the old or broken toilet seat from the toilet.

If you are removing the broken toilet seat from the toilet, make sure you have worn the safety gloves to hold the broken places.

Remove the old broken toilet seat

Step- four: How to remove a toilet seat with metal hinges:

For the older toilet seat or the toilet which has a metal fixing, they are connected with the toilet body using some metal hardware. So, you have to remove toilet seat metal fixings to remove the toilet seat in that case.

toilet seat metal fixings

The toilet seat hinge hardware contains the metal bolts and nuts, which may be corroded on more prolonged contamination of water. Removing this corroded nut and bolts is a little bit difficult.

You have to use a longer socket wrench to dispatch the nut from the seat hinge bolt. If you cannot help yourself to remove the metal fixings using the socket wrench, be prepared to cut the lock off from the fixing.

In that case, separate the porcelain toilet tip using a putty knife. Hold the knife against the bolt and separate the toilet seat a little a bit.

Firmly cut each the locks at the top portion using a small hacksaw. Hold the knife tightly as a barricade in between the hacksaw and the toilet seat.

Frequently asked questions (FAQs):

FAQ-One: How to remove stuck toilet seat plastic bolts?

Answer: I have my personal experience to remove the junked and stacked toilet seat from my toilet. I have split the nut using one little hammer! As there is no other way to dispatch the bolt, you have to broke it. Isn't it?

However, you can cut the top of the bolt to dispatch it from the respective nut as well. The new toilet seat will come with spare bolts and nuts, so you don't need to worry about the old one!

FAQ-Two: Why I can't get an old toilet seat off?

Answer: It may be because of stacking the connecting fixing of your toilet seat with the toilet body. Very often, this scenario is happening due to connecting the toilet seat using metal fixings.

Metal nut and bolt has the chance to be eroded after a long exposal of water. As your toilet seat becomes too old, so its metal nut becomes jammed to move the seat smoothly.
